Tottenham Hotspur, Arsenal and Everton have been linked with Nice’s Jean Seri in the summer transfer window.
It has been reported by the British tabloid that Everton are looking at the 26-year-old midfielder as a potential alternative to Gylfi Sigurdsson.
The Toffees are reportedly interested in the 27-year-old Iceland international midfielder, but Swansea City want as much as £50 million in order to part company with the former Reading man.

Competition for Tottenham Hotspur and Arsenal
Everton’s (reported) interest in Seri means that North London clubs Tottenham Hotspur and Arsenal will face competition for the Ivory Coast international.
Both Tottenham and Arsenal have been linked with a move for the former Paços de Ferreira midfielder in the summer transfer window.

Seri scored seven goals and provided nine assists in 34 Ligue 1 appearances for Nice during the 2016-17 campaign, according to WhoScored.
